Indian School of Business and Finance Placement Overview 2023
The placements are concluded for the batch passed out in 2023. As per the latest report, the highest and average package offered during Indian School of Business and Finance placements 2023 stood at INR 30 LPA and INR 9 LPA, respectively. The top recruiters of the Indian School of Business and Finance in 2023 included Deloitte, PWC, Ameriprise Financial, Planet Spark, Insight Alpha, Accenture, Godrej, TCS, Sleepy Owl, KPMG, Morgan Stanley, HSBC, etc.

As per the official website of the institute, ISBF application fees for BSc (Hons) is INR 2,500. It is non-refundable and a one-time payment. Students need to pay the fee to submit the application form successfully. The institute accepts several modes of fee payments, such as Demand Draft/ Cash/ Credit Card, etc. It should note that this information is taken from the official website of the institute and is subject to change.
